Frith Rugs stores located in England

Where is Frith Rugs in England near me?

Where is Frith Rugs near me in England? List of Frith Rugs stores in England - opening times, location and address, phone, contact information. Use Frith Rugs England store locator to find shops near you. Frith Rugs in England are also displayed on map with directions and GPS.

  • Frith Rugs stores in UK - listed in directory: 2 stores
  • Frith Rugs location in England: 2 stores
  • Largest England shopping centre/mall with Frith Rugs store: Shield Retail Park

Find Frith Rugs in England shopping centers or malls

Frith Rugs stores in England centres and malls

Frith Rugs in England displayd on Map with GPS

Map of Frith Rugs in England - www.ukmalls.co.uk

Frith Rugs in UK near you

Find shopping centre in UK near you